Signs in the Heavens by Avi Ben Mordechai: Celestial Omens & Divine Messages

Avi Ben Mordechai presents a modern framework for interpreting celestial patterns as divine signposts for contemporary life. His approach blends historical wisdom with current observation, inviting readers to recognize meaningful alignments in the heavens.

By studying traditional sources and current astronomical events, his work highlights recurring themes that many describe as signs in the heavens. These patterns are explored as guides for awareness, timing, and spiritual reflection.

Reading Current Celestial Patterns

Jupiter and Saturn Cycles

Avi Ben Mordechai tracks the long-term dance of Jupiter and Saturn, which form a notable conjunction approximately every twenty years. Each cycle carries themes of structure, belief, and governance, shaping the social and political atmosphere in ways that many observers recognize only after the fact.

Lunar Nodes and Eclipse Paths

The nodes of the Moon indicate where eclipses can occur, and Avi Ben Mordechai highlights these points as markers of collective transformation. Solar and lunar eclipses along these paths often accelerate existing trends, bringing hidden dynamics into clear view for those who study the signs in the heavens.

Historical Reference Points

Classical Sources and Modern Techniques

Classical texts describe planetary cycles and eclipse seasons that align closely with patterns identified in current observation. Avi Ben Mordechai connects these older frameworks with modern tracking tools, allowing readers to compare events across centuries and confirm recurring motifs.

Aligning Personal Timelines

Major life transitions often coincide with outer planet transits and eclipse contacts to the natal chart. By correlating personal milestones with these celestial signals, individuals can better understand timing, gain perspective on setbacks, and recognize opportunities that might otherwise appear coincidental.

Interpreting Symbolic Messages

Symbols Embedded in Sky Events

Each planetary configuration carries symbolic associations that Avi Ben Mordechai explains through both traditional correspondences and contemporary experience. A grand cross, for example, may point to sustained pressure that ultimately produces focused resilience rather than endless struggle.

Meditation and Journaling Practices

He recommends combining sky watching with reflective practices, using sky events as prompts for journaling and meditation. This habit helps translate abstract patterns into concrete insights, allowing personal stories to emerge in alignment with the broader celestial narrative.
